Requirement Aquarium Shapes and Their Formulas
While custom-made tanks come in unlimited configurations, the majority of aquariums fall under standard geometric shapes. Calculating volume needs basic geometry.
Below are the basic formulas utilized to determine the volume of water an Aquarium Volume Calculator holds. ( Note: To transform cubic inches to US liquid gallons, divide the overall cubic inches by 231. For liters, divide cubic centimeters by 1,000).
1. Rectangular Aquariums
By far the most common shape, rectangular tanks are simple to Calculate Aquarium Size. Measure the interior length, width, and water height in inches.
₤ ₤ text Volume (Gallons) = frac text Length times text Width times text Height 231 ₤ ₤
2. Round Aquariums
Round or tower tanks require the formula for the volume of a cylinder, utilizing the radius (half of the diameter) and the height.
₤ ₤ text Volume (Gallons) = frac pi times text Radius ^ 2 times text Height 231 ₤ ₤.( Where ₤ pi ₤ is approximately 3.1416)

Typical Aquarium Dimensions and Volumes
To help picture basic sizes, the table below outlines common aquarium measurements and their approximate overall water volumes (determined in United States Gallons and Litres).
Tank TypeDimensions (L x W x H in inches)Approximate United States GallonsApproximate LitresStandard 10 Gallon20" x 10" x 12"10 Gallons38 LitresBasic 20 Long30" x 12" x 12"20 Gallons76 LitresStandard 29 Gallon30" x 12" x 18"29 Gallons110 LitresStandard 40 Breeder36" x 18" x 16"40 Gallons151 LitresStandard 55 Gallon48" x 13" x 21"55 Gallons208 LitresStandard 75 Gallon48" x 18" x 21"75 Gallons284 LitresRequirement 90 Gallon48" x 18" x 24"90 Gallons340 Litres
Keep in mind: These estimations represent overall physical volume. Actual water volume will be somewhat lower once substrate, driftwood, rocks, and the space at the top of the tank are factored in.

Physical Space Planning: Beyond Water Volume
Calculating aquarium size is not almost water capacity; it is also about guaranteeing the room and furnishings can physically accommodate the setup. Water is remarkably heavy.
The Weight Factor
A gallon of freshwater weighs approximately 8.34 pounds (3.78 kg). Saltwater is slightly heavier at roughly 8.55 pounds per gallon.

Overall Weight Estimation for Popular SizesTank SizeEstimated Water WeightEstimated Total Weight (With Tank, Stand, & & Decor)10 Gallon~ 83 pounds~ 110 lbs (49 kg)20 Gallon~ 166 lbs~ 225 pounds (102 kg)55 Gallon~ 458 pounds~ 625 pounds (283 kg)75 Gallon~ 625 lbs~ 850 pounds (385 kg)
Warning: Never place a medium-to-large aquarium on standard home furnishings like bookshelves or dressers. Always use a ranked aquarium stand designed to distribute weight evenly.
